Jim Matt

Country vocalist/songwriter Jim Matt was created January 18, 1964 within the remote control city of Englehart, Ontario; the next of 11 kids, as a young child he was inspired with the music of Hank Williams, Hank Snow and Dolly Parton, with age six started singing along with his family members group at regional house celebrations and school occasions. By his mid-teens he was composing songs and executing extensively at region dances, and after graduating senior high school Matt considered playing the neighborhood membership circuit. He afterwards toured within a duo alongside his wife Heather. His big break emerged when two of his compositions had been recorded by vocalist Mike Peters on the 1991 single LP; that same season, Matt also lower his debut one, “Vince Gill, Ricky Skaggs and Me.” A demonstration of his music ultimately made its method to manufacturer Pete Anderson, and in 1993 Matt agreed upon to Anderson’s Small Pet label, issuing his debut LP All My Outrageous Oats 2 yrs later.
